To execute this operation ,an internal combustion engine requires a cylinder with smooth piston in it ,inlet and exhaust valve, a spark plug for petrol engine. The piston in the cylinder can move freely as possible so that the end of the crank shaft produces an rotational motion. Petrol or diesel engine , it takes four cycle of operation to produce one powerful and successful stroke . First stroke is the Intake stroke, in this step the piston moves downwards with opening at the inlet valve, so that air and tiny drop of gasoline get inside the cylinder. When it reaches the bottom , inlet valve closes and the next stroke begins. In Compression stroke, the piston compresses the air and gas mixture in order to ignite it. When the piston just reaches top of the cylinder, spark plug ignites the mixture. During the power stroke cycle, piston is forced downwards at a greater action of force. When mixture is completely burnt, piston moves upwards with an opening at the outlet valve. Hence, these linear motion is converted into rotational motion with help of a crank shaft, the rotational is transmitted to the wheels on the ground to move the vehicle.
